Job overview
We are seeking a motivated Patient Pathway Co-ordinator to join the Medicine Directorate at Frimley Park Hospital on a part-time basis (22.5 hours per week) for a 12-month fixed-term contract. The post holder will support the Service Manager and Operations Manager in delivering high-quality, efficient clinical administrative services and in the effective management of patient pathways.
This role is central to supporting the directorate in achieving key performance targets and maintaining smooth operational delivery. You will provide line management and operational oversight of the Clinical Administration team, ensuring effective allocation of workload, supervision of staff, and support for appraisals, development, and performance management.
The post holder will also manage attendance, monitor compliance with mandatory training, and ensure adherence to Trust policies and procedures, contributing to a positive and productive working environment.
The successful candidate will have excellent organisational, communication, and problem-solving skills, with the ability to work effectively and diplomatically with a wide range of staff and stakeholders. Applicants should have recent and relevant experience in a comparable administrative or operational role, including demonstrable experience of managing staff, coordinating workflows, and supporting teams to meet operational objectives.
Main duties of the job
- To provide practical support and advice in addressing day to day issues and problems within the directorate.
- To line manage members of the administration teams they work with, providing them with strong and clear leadership to ensure they are working effectively, efficiently and productively.
- To work in conjunction with the directorate bookings and administrative teams.
- To provide a comprehensive service to the Consultants and their team, ensuring Trust standards are adhered to in relation to all documentation and data entry concerning patient appointments and treatment.
- To lead on the development of competencies, protocols and procedures to ensure a highly efficient and smooth running services, ensuring appropriate documentation, standard setting, monitoring and communication systems are in place.
- Responsible for monitoring, managing and reporting on leave in line with Trust systems and procedures.
- To performance manage staff where appropriate.
- Undertake and lead on recruitment and selection of new staff in line with Trust systems and policy.
- To be responsible for ensuring that staff comply with all Trust policies and procedures
- To work with the team to help them develop an understanding of the Directorate administrative function and roles within the team which will enable cross cover as required.
